About Karine Glinel
Karine Glinel is a scholar working on Surfaces, Coatings and Films, Molecular Medicine and Polymers and Plastics, having authored 68 papers that have together received 2.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Polymer Surface Interaction Studies (34 papers), Molecular Junctions and Nanostructures (11 papers) and Hydrogels: synthesis, properties, applications (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Surfaces, Coatings and Films (1.3k citations), Molecular Medicine (254 citations) and Biomaterials (449 citations). Karine Glinel has collaborated with scholars based in Belgium, France and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Alain M. Jonas, Bernard Nysten, Wilhelm T. S. Huck, André Laschewsky, Catherine Picart, Sophie Demoustier‐Champagne, Gleb B. Sukhorukov, Alain Moussa, Christophe Déjugnat and Regine von Klitzing.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Nano Letters and Chemistry of Materials.
